Problem
ANS9280E 'DOMAIN.VMFULL' option must be set when running this operation during scheduled VM backups.
Symptom
The following command is run to define a VM backup schedule:
define schedule <domain> <schedulename> action=backup subaction=vm options="-vmbackuptype=fullvm -asnodename=<asnodename> -domain.vmfull=<vmname> -mode=ifIncremental" startdate=today starttime=<time> dayofweek=<day>
This scheduled VM backup fails with the following errors in the dsmsched.log:
Full BACKUP VM of virtual machines specified in DOMAIN.VMFULL option.
ANS9280E 'DOMAIN.VMFULL' option must be set when running this operation.
ANS9377E No virtual machine is specified on the Backup VM command or the virtual machine domain list could not be processed.
Command will be retried in 20 minutes.
